MiniMoni: Combining HLS with Payword

Resumo


Existing micropayment systems struggle to achieve widespread adoption for continuous video streaming due to scalability limitations, security vulnerabilities related to token management, and tight coupling with specific video players. MiniMoni addresses these challenges by integrating the widely supported HTTP Live Streaming (HLS) protocol with PayWord, embedding payments directly into segment HTTP requests for atomic payment and delivery. The solution is implemented using player-agnostic integration and a secure browser extension for isolated token management, along with a three-step relay mechanism for secure inter-component communication. As such, MiniMoni provides a scalable and secure approach to continuous streaming monetization without requiring player-specific modifications.
